Center Setting
At the top of this ring, a 1.01 carat Asscher cut diamond sits in a four prong platinum setting. The prongs curl up over the clipped corners of the Asscher cut, simultaneously protecting the stone and highlighting its elegant shape. Diamond Engagement Rings
On either side of this center diamond, a baguette diamond is prong set lengthwise across the band, lining up perfectly with the inner margin of the prongs in the main setting. Following these baguettes are trillion diamonds that are oriented with one flat edge up against the baguettes and one corner pointing downward along the band.
Modified Halo and Diamond Accents
All five of these larger diamonds are surrounded by a modified halo of split prong set diamonds that follows their contours to create an overall marquise-like shape for the center setting. These diamonds bring a lovely sparkle to the piece, and they also facilitate the transition to the criss-cross split shank below.
Starting at the corner of the halo on either side, lines of bright cut set diamonds run down each strand of the split shank to below the mid-point on the band. They taper as well along with the strands they’re set in to perfectly fill the space available, and they bring a glamorous flair to the design. Vintage Engagement Rings Seattle
Band Design and Customization Options
The band is solid across the bottom, splitting about a quarter of the way up each side into two strands that curve out away from each other before coming back in to meet at the point of the halo on either side of the main setting. The strands also narrow as they near the top, creating a more delicate look and bringing a hint of contemporary flair to the ring.

Customizing This Design
Any Joseph Jewelry item can be customized or used as the starting point for a new custom design. The gemstones, metal, proportions, setting style, surface details, and overall profile can be adjusted to better match your preferences, style, and budget.
Every custom piece begins with a conversation about what you want to create and what matters most to you. You work one-on-one with a designer to refine the concept, review the design direction, and create a detailed 3D CAD image of the item before it is made.
After the design is approved, we can create a wax model so you can review the piece physically. This step helps you evaluate scale, proportions, shape, and overall presence before final production begins.
Once the wax model is approved, our jewelers craft the finished piece with attention to structure, finish, stone security, and long-term wear. Each adjustment is reviewed carefully so the final item feels intentional, balanced, and made specifically for you.
